Is Chhatrapati Shivaji terminal in Mumbai?
Chhatrapati Shivaji Terminus (officially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Terminus, formerly Victoria Terminus, Bombay station code: CSTM ( mainline) / ST ( suburban )), is a historic terminal train station and UNESCO World Heritage Site in Mumbai, Maharashtra, India.
Why is CST called Chhatrapati Shivaji station?
Station’s name was changed from Victoria Terminus to Chhatrapati Shivaji Terminus in March 1996 in honor of the Great Maratha king, Chatrapati Shivaji. CST is located in south Mumbai and well-connected with all major destinations of India by rail.
What is the architecture style of Chhatrapati Shivaji Terminus?
Criterion (iv): Chhatrapati Shivaji Terminus (formerly Victoria Terminus) is an outstanding example of late 19th century railway architecture in the British Commonwealth, characterized by Victorian Gothic Revival and traditional Indian Features, as well as its advanced structural and technical solutions.
